Solution Overview
Problem
Conventional document tracking systems lack capabilities for real-time inventory template authoring, legal review/approval, duplicate template rejection, real-time template composition, document manipulation, and evidence verification, leading to inefficiencies in generating timely, complete, and accurate sworn documents.
Innovation Solution
A real-time template authoring module that utilizes processors and memories to create, verify, and manage document templates, integrating native tools, automatic verification processes, and manual quality checks, while supporting document composition, redaction, and evidence capture, ensuring accurate document generation and validation.

Various methods, apparatuses/systems, and media for real-time template authoring and execution am provided. A receiver receives a request to create a real-time document template. A processor implements a template authoring work flow process by leveraging native tools to create the real-time document template based on the received request; creates a real-time document based on the real-time document template; triggers an automatic verification process or a manual verification process in response to creating the real-time document; and validates the real-time document for execution after completing the automatic verification process or the manual verification process.
